环信聊天工具作为一款广泛应用于企业和个人用户之间的即时通讯软件,其语音通话质量一直是用户关注的焦点。高质量的语音通话不仅能够提升用户体验,还能确保沟通的高效性和准确性。本文将深入探讨环信聊天工具在保障语音通话质量方面的技术手段和管理策略。
一、技术基础
1.1 音频编解码技术
环信聊天工具采用了先进的音频编解码技术,如AAC(Advanced Audio Coding)和Opus。这些编解码技术能够在保证音质的前提下,有效压缩音频数据,减少传输带宽的占用。Opus编解码器尤其适用于网络环境不稳定的情况,它能够在不同的网络条件下自动调整编码率,确保语音通话的连续性和清晰度。
1.2 网络传输优化
为了应对网络波动对语音通话质量的影响,环信聊天工具采用了多种网络传输优化技术:
- 自适应码率控制:根据实时网络状况动态调整音频编码率,确保在带宽有限的情况下仍能保持较好的通话质量。
- 丢包补偿机制:通过前向纠错(FEC)和丢包隐藏(PLC)技术,减少因网络丢包导致的语音断续和失真。
- 多路传输:在条件允许的情况下,通过多条路径传输语音数据,提高传输的可靠性和稳定性。
1.3 回声消除和噪声抑制
在语音通话过程中,回声和噪声是影响通话质量的重要因素。环信聊天工具采用了高效的回声消除(AEC)和噪声抑制(NS)算法:
- 回声消除:通过算法识别并消除通话过程中产生的回声,避免回声对通话的干扰。
- 噪声抑制:自动识别并过滤背景噪声,提升语音的清晰度和可懂度。
二、网络架构设计
2.1 分布式服务器架构
环信聊天工具采用分布式服务器架构,通过在全球多个地区部署服务器,确保用户能够就近接入,减少传输延迟。分布式架构不仅提高了系统的容错能力,还能有效应对大规模并发访问,保障语音通话的稳定性和可靠性。
2.2 负载均衡机制
为了防止服务器过载导致的通话质量下降,环信聊天工具引入了负载均衡机制。通过动态分配用户请求到不同的服务器,确保每台服务器的负载保持在合理范围内,从而保障语音通话的流畅性和稳定性。
三、质量监控与优化
3.1 实时监控
环信聊天工具建立了完善的实时监控系统,对语音通话的全过程进行监控,包括网络延迟、丢包率、抖动等关键指标。一旦发现异常情况,系统能够立即报警,并启动相应的优化措施。
3.2 数据分析与反馈
通过收集和分析大量的通话数据,环信聊天工具能够识别出影响通话质量的主要因素,并针对性地进行优化。例如,通过分析丢包率较高的地区,可以优化该地区的网络传输策略,提升通话质量。
3.3 用户反馈机制
环信聊天工具鼓励用户反馈通话质量问题,并建立了高效的反馈处理机制。用户可以通过应用内的反馈功能,报告通话中遇到的问题,技术团队会根据反馈进行排查和优化,形成良性循环。
四、安全性与隐私保护
4.1 数据加密
为了保证语音通话的安全性,环信聊天工具采用了端到端加密技术,确保语音数据在传输过程中不被窃听和篡改。端到端加密技术保障了用户通话的隐私性和安全性。
4.2 访问控制
环信聊天工具实施了严格的访问控制机制,只有授权用户才能进行语音通话,防止未经授权的访问和攻击。通过多层次的认证和授权机制,确保用户数据的安全。
五、用户体验优化
5.1 界面设计
环信聊天工具注重用户体验,提供了简洁直观的界面设计,用户可以轻松发起和管理语音通话。人性化的界面设计减少了用户操作的复杂性,提升了使用满意度。
5.2 功能丰富
除了基础的语音通话功能,环信聊天工具还提供了多方通话、通话录音、语音转文字等多种增值功能,满足不同用户的多样化需求。
六、未来发展方向
6.1 人工智能应用
未来,环信聊天工具将引入更多的人工智能技术,如智能语音识别、情感分析等,进一步提升语音通话的智能化水平,为用户提供更加个性化、智能化的服务。
6.2 5G技术应用
随着5G技术的普及,环信聊天工具将充分利用5G高带宽、低延迟的优势,进一步提升语音通话的质量和稳定性,为用户带来更加流畅的通话体验。
6.3 跨平台融合
环信聊天工具将继续推进跨平台融合,支持更多设备和操作系统,确保用户在不同设备和平台之间能够无缝切换,享受一致的通话体验。
结语
环信聊天工具通过先进的技术手段、优化的网络架构、完善的质量监控体系以及严格的安全保障措施,全方位保障了语音通话的质量。未来,随着技术的不断进步和用户需求的不断变化,环信聊天工具将继续创新和优化,为用户提供更加优质、高效的语音通话服务。通过持续的努力,环信聊天工具有望在激烈的市场竞争中脱颖而出,成为用户信赖的即时通讯工具。